Interview with Luis Ganuza, Commercial Director of the company, at CCE International 2025.
What are the main trends you see in the corrugated board industry today, and how is your company responding to these challenges?
The main trend we observe is the growing need for versatility. Companies face the challenge of handling both long production runs and short runs. To address this, they must combine flexibility and adaptability to meet the evolving demands of the market. At Macarbox, we are focused on providing solutions that enable this versatility.
Macarbox is a European machinery manufacturer specializing in converting machinery for corrugated board. Based in Arrona, Pais Vasco, Spain, the company is known for its high-quality, technologically advanced equipment designed and manufactured.
What new technologies or products are you presenting at this expo, and how can they improve production processes for our viewers?
At Macarbox, we are showcasing four distinct product lines. First, our converting lines include flexible dies and rotary cutters.

Second, we offer corrugated board production equipment. Third, we are introducing our laser cutting and creasing technology.
Lastly, we are featuring a single-pass digital printing machine that uses water-based inks.

Our product lines represent a combination of well-established technologies—such as converting and corrugated systems—and cutting-edge innovations like digital printing and laser systems.
Together, these solutions empower our customers with the flexibility and efficiency needed to optimize their production processes.
What do you consider to be the biggest challenge for corrugated board manufacturers in the next five years, and how is your company helping them address these challenges?
One of the biggest challenges for manufacturers will continue to be flexibility. Another significant challenge is the difficulty in finding and retaining skilled and trained personnel.
To address this, our machines are designed to be highly user-friendly and require only a minimal number of operators. Additionally, they can be operated with a short training period, ensuring easy adoption and efficiency for our customers.
How does your company support sustainability and eco-friendliness in the corrugated board industry?
Sustainability is at the core of our approach. Our digital printing machines, which use water-based inks, help reduce the environmental footprint of our customers’ operations. They are easy to use, efficient, and eco-friendly.
Moreover, our laser technology allows for the production of boxes in various sizes, ensuring a perfect fit for the contents inside. This reduces the amount of paper used, further promoting sustainable practices.
